Transaction 59359ca46a271032bf660cf31964418f39137c89f4a1691e6a5e79e477c676de
1 Input
1 Output
-
59359ca46a271032bf660cf31964418f39137c89f4a1691e6a5e79e477c676de:0
- value
- 96554
- script pubkey
- OP_0 OP_PUSHBYTES_20 4235edde141283e2bc277524ba60b654b3792081
- address
- bc1qgg67mhs5z2p790p8w5jt5c9k2jehjgypj68a73